Hydromulching in Honolulu, HI
Hydromulching services involve the application of a slurry mixture of mulch, seeds, and water to soil surfaces, creating an effective solution for erosion control, revegetation, and landscape restoration. This method is commonly used for projects such as slope stabilization, large-scale landscaping, erosion prevention on hillsides, and revitalizing bare or disturbed areas. Homeowners planning to establish new lawns, control soil erosion on sloped yards, or improve the appearance of barren patches often consider hydromulching as a quick and efficient way to promote healthy plant growth and protect soil integrity.
Before requesting hydromulching, property owners typically want to understand the condition of the soil, the types of seeds or plants suitable for their area, and any preparation needed prior to application. It’s also helpful to consider the timing of the project, as certain seasons may yield better results depending on local climate conditions. Clarifying the scope of the project, including the size of the area and specific goals, can ensure the application is tailored to meet the landscape’s needs effectively.

Hydromulching Questions
What is hydromulching used for? Hydromulching is commonly applied to establish grass, control erosion, and prepare soil for landscaping projects in residential and commercial properties.
Is hydromulching suitable for all types of soil? Hydromulching works well on most soil types, including slopes and disturbed areas, to promote quick seed growth and soil stabilization.
How does hydromulching help with erosion control? It creates a protective layer over soil, reducing runoff and preventing soil from washing away during heavy rains or wind.
What kinds of projects benefit from hydromulching? Hydromulching is ideal for hillside landscaping, lawn establishment, re-vegetation after construction, and erosion-prone areas.
